" Was it the night that was falling outside and spreading into the room? Was it our night, unfurling in our souls and obscuring everything? I didn’t know, I couldn’t remember. But I did remember that everything went slowly dark and that in the heart of that darkness my hand met yours. We drew gently closer to each other until our elbows touched. "

Madeleine Bourdouxhe , A Nail, A Rose
